Taxonomy Code 183700000X
Display Name Pharmacy Technician
Taxonomy Group Pharmacy Service Providers
Taxonomy Classification Pharmacy Technician
Definition A person who works under the direct supervision of a licensed pharmacist and performs many pharmacy-related functions that do not require the professional judgment of a pharmacist.
Effective Date September 30, 2009
Modification Date September 30, 2009
